First and foremost, the weather in Paris is temperate and mild, making it a pleasant place to visit and live. The city experiences all four seasons, with warm summers, cool autumns, crisp winters, and blooming springs. This variation in weather allows locals and tourists to experience the city in different ways throughout the year. In the summertime, the streets are bustling with people enjoying outdoor cafés, picnics in the parks, and strolls alongside the Seine river. In the fall, the leaves on the trees change colors, creating a picturesque backdrop for walks around the city. Winter brings a festive feel to Paris, with holiday markets, Christmas lights, and skating rinks popping up all over the city. And in the spring, the city comes to life again with blossoming flowers and outdoor events.
